如果程序要求语句块至少执行一次,最好使用do,当然这只是一个简单的例子,除了代码的实现,更重要的是分析算法;比如实现10个数的最大输出,不要求保留原始数据,可以直接按周期比较输入和当前最大值;这比用数组记录数据并用循环再次遍历它要好,如果有错误,修改错误,写在报告你的代码哪一行错了,怎么改正。
编译并运行。如果没有错误,就写。劳资写的代码是6,没错。如果有错误,修改错误,写在报告你的代码哪一行错了,怎么改正。程序不是写出来的,而是一次次调试出来的!几乎不可能一次写完代码再编译,都是错误。然后找到错误并纠正它,直到没有错误,操作成功并输出正确的结果。这个过程是调试。
2、C 语言的 实验 报告中,分析与讨论要怎么写,大概说一下同样的循环可以写成do.while或者while,那么哪个更好呢?如果程序要求语句块至少执行一次,最好使用do,当然这只是一个简单的例子,除了代码的实现,更重要的是分析算法;比如实现10个数的最大输出,不要求保留原始数据,可以直接按周期比较输入和当前最大值;这比用数组记录数据并用循环再次遍历它要好。